Mucopolysaccharidosis type II (MPS II) is an X-linked recessive, multisystemic lysosomal storage disorder caused by a deficiency of iduronate-2-sulfatase. MPS has variable age onset and rate progression. In Asian countries, there relatively higher incidence compared to other types MPS. A retrospective analysis was carried out 34 Taiwanese patients who died between 1995 2012. The clinical characteristics, medical records, at death, cause death were evaluated better understand the natural...
